Understanding Misty Glass Repair: Transforming Cloudy Windows into Clear Views
Misty glass is a typical problem that numerous house owners and company owner come across, especially in older properties. This phenomenon happens when condensation builds up in between double-glazed window panes, creating a cloudy look that obstructs views and minimizes curb appeal. If you're facing this issue, comprehending misty glass repair processes can assist you restore your windows to their previous glory. What Causes Misty Glass?
Misty glass generally occurs due to a breakdown of the seal between Misted Double Glazing Solutions-glazed panes. Here are some common causes:
CauseDescriptionSeal FailureWith time, the seal can degrade due to use and tear, permitting moisture to enter.Temperature ChangesFast fluctuations in temperature can put pressure on the seals and trigger them to stop working.Poor InstallationIncorrect setup can cause compromised seals from the start.Age of WindowsOlder windows have a higher possibility of experiencing seal failure due to product fatigue.The Importance of Repairing Misty Glass

When it concerns repairing misty glass, house owners have numerous alternatives. These vary in terms of cost, effectiveness, and long-lasting results.
1. Glass ReplacementProsConsIrreversible serviceHigher expensesEnhanced insulationLengthyImproved aesthetic appealsNeeds professional assistance
Changing the whole double-glazed system is often the most effective long-term service. This alternative includes getting rid of the old window and installing a new one, which typically fixes any issues connected to moisture and exposure.
2. Defogging ServicesProsConsEconomicalShort-lived solutionQuick turnaroundMight not bring back complete clarityLess intrusiveRisk of future problems
Defogging is an increasing trend in window repair. It includes drilling small holes into the framed glass and using specialized tools to remove the moisture and use an option that avoids even more misting. While economical, this technique is largely a short-lived fix.

Cost of Misty Glass Repair
The cost of misty glass repair varies extensively based upon the picked approach. Here's a rough breakdown:
Repair MethodTypical Cost RangeGlass Replacement₤ 300 - ₤ 700 per unitDefogging Services₤ 50 - ₤ 150 per paneDIY Solutions₤ 10 - ₤ 50 for products
